Economic hardship is not an embarrassing matter as it can happen to anyone anywhere, from a single mom in a rural area to a businessman in a big city. There’s no single nor a set of guaranteed solutions to solve such problems, as economic difficulties are the result of various factors lingering, pulling and pushing, and impacting each other.
All the printed, online, electronic media have explained
over and over the real causes behind the current global economic downturn, so I
will not talk about them here. If you have this problem at the moment, no
worries, you’re not alone.
Here are five things you can do.
1. “Your problem is not you.”
Indeed, your problem and you are two different entities.
Perhaps you’re a young man, a father, a mother, or a senior with names and
everything that can be used to identify your existence as a human.
On the other hand, despite it having a name, your problem is
not a living creature. Instead, it is a situation or a set of situations that
make your mental and mind heavy. So, why on Earth do we have to surrender to an
inanimate object?
2. Cleaning
Do you remember when we had to stay at home for days and
months during the pandemic? We kept ourselves busy with various activities that
could be done at home, such as cleaning our home and its surroundings.
No matter how hard the economic situation we need to deal
with, never sacrifice your own and your family comfort. Bed, bathroom, kitchen,
home office, children’s room need to look tidy and nice to avoid additional
burden to your already stressed mind.
3. Take care yourself
We have heard so many times about people who starved
themselves to spare more food at home. This is somewhat wrong, since starving
yourself means self-harm. The body needs food to fetch energy required to
perform activities and to think clearly from time to time. Breakfast is
important, skip dinner is an option if you want to go frugal and reducing body
weight all at once.
Keeping self-hygiene is also important. Taking a bath,
brushing your teeth, washing your hair, shaving, and so on are crucial as we
honor our body that has been working tirelessly and never stop thinking long
and hard to figure out the solutions to our economic problems.
4. Exercise
People tend to be lazy to do exercise as they think it is
useless; no money for the bills or food comes from doing it. In fact, our weary
mind and heart need to be funneled into physical activities, since negative
energy which causes stress and depression can be thinned with regular exercise.
You won’t need to push yourself into weight training when
your physical condition does not allow you to do so; some regular morning walks
around your home would be enough. As the old saying goes: mens sana in corpore sano; there’s a healthy soul inside a healthy
body.
5. Meditation
Meditation is applicable to everyone, regardless of their
religion and belief, when they are able to perceive it as a universal practice
across humanity in general. Meditation is a certain activity where we tell our
brain to take a break from thinking, muting negative voices inside our mind
which are apt to lead us to further distress amid any complexity.
A neuroscientist acknowledges the benefit of meditation when it
comes to helping humans to rejuvenate their declining brain performance due to
thinking all the time. Just like a gadget that requires a turn off once a while,
the human’s brain will be fresh after taking a break for a while with
meditation.
The economic hardship scale of severity, type, and range are
varied for everyone, since each persons are unique. There is no single cure
that will heal all of these hindrances instantly.
The explication above is breaking down a few simple ways for
you to make same space between yourself as a person and your current problem or
situation.
Your economic difficulties will not be solved as you finish your meditation or yoga session. Nevertheless, your body, mind, and soul will feel sound and bright so you can see a way out that you have been searching for all this time.
